A novel taper ridge-vane loaded folded waveguide (FWG) slow wave structure (SWS) for 140 GHz traveling wave tube (TWT) has been presented in this paper. The electromagnetic characteristics and beam-wave interaction of this kind of structure are calculated. A novel slow wave structure with low work voltage, high work current, compact structure was proposed by using radial spiral waveguide. The dispersion and transmission character was analyzed by computer simulation, and its work voltage was obtained, which could be as low as several hundred Volts.
